What is PARSIQ?
PARSIQ is a blockchain data and automation platform designed to turn on-chain and off-chain events into actionable insights, triggers, and data pipelines for businesses and developers. Its core mission is to make blockchain data usable in real time—enabling monitoring, alerting, analytics, compliance, risk scoring, Web3-to-Web2 integrations, and data products.
Founded in 2018, PARSIQ initially became known for its real-time monitoring and alerting engine that could watch wallets, smart contracts, and protocols across multiple blockchains. Over time, it evolved into a broader data infrastructure stack offering:
- Real-time event streaming from multiple blockchains
- Normalized, enriched datasets with historical coverage
- Low-latency webhooks and integrations to enterprise systems
- Tooling for analytics, product development, and compliance use cases
PARSIQ’s suite is used by exchanges, DeFi protocols, NFT platforms, market makers, risk and compliance teams, and analytics providers who need reliable, low-latency blockchain data flows that integrate with their existing data stacks.
The platform is associated with the PRQ token, which historically has been used to access premium features, incentivize ecosystem participants, and align stakeholders around the network’s growth and data services.
How does PARSIQ work? The tech that powers it
At its core, PARSIQ focuses on ingesting raw blockchain data, transforming it into structured, queryable, and event-driven streams, and delivering it to customers in real time or near real time. The high-level architecture commonly includes:
-
Multi-chain data ingestion
- Full-node and indexer cluster infrastructure to pull on-chain data from supported networks (e.g., Ethereum and EVM chains, major L1/L2s).
- Event extraction across transactions, logs, traces, state changes, token transfers, contract-specific events, and mempool signals where applicable.
-
Normalization and enrichment
- Canonical schemas to standardize data across chains (addresses, tokens, events).
- Entity resolution and labeling (e.g., exchange wallets, known smart contracts, sanctioned addresses).
- Derived metrics and analytics-ready tables to simplify downstream use.
-
Real-time event engine
- Rule-based triggers that fire when conditions are met (specific wallet activity, smart contract interactions, value thresholds).
- Low-latency delivery via webhooks, message queues (e.g., Kafka), or REST/WebSocket endpoints to downstream systems.
- Support for complex logic (composite events, correlation across addresses/contracts, time windows).
-
Historical data access
- APIs and datasets that expose indexed historical activity for analytics, anomaly detection, and backtesting.
- Efficient filtering and querying to reduce engineering overhead.
-
Integrations and developer tooling
- SDKs and no-code/low-code interfaces for setting up monitors, alerts, and pipelines.
- Connectors for popular Web2 services and data warehouses (e.g., BigQuery, Snowflake, AWS, webhook endpoints), enabling teams to blend blockchain data with internal business data.
-
Reliability and scalability features
- Horizontally scalable ingestion pipelines to handle bursty on-chain activity.
- Deduplication and at-least-once delivery guarantees for consistency across consumers.
- Monitoring, retries, and fault tolerance to minimize data loss and downtime.
In practice, a developer or enterprise team defines the events they care about—for example, “alert me when this wallet receives more than X tokens,” or “stream all swaps on this DEX pair into our risk engine.” PARSIQ continuously processes chain data, evaluates these rules, and forwards clean, structured payloads to the customer’s systems within seconds. This bridges the gap between decentralized activity and centralized applications such as CRMs, trading systems, fraud engines, and analytics dashboards.
What makes PARSIQ unique?
-
Real-time focus with enterprise-grade delivery: Many data providers excel at historical indexing or analytics. PARSIQ places heavy emphasis on real-time event detection and push-based delivery, useful for trading, risk, and operational automation.
-
Cross-chain normalization: Normalized schemas and labeling reduce the complexity of working across chains. Teams can build once and apply logic to multiple ecosystems without rewriting their pipelines.
-
Web3-to-Web2 connective tissue: Built-in webhooks, queues, and data warehouse connectors help enterprises merge blockchain intelligence with existing data stacks and workflows.
-
Compliance and risk use cases: Entity labeling, alerting, and granular event logic support AML, sanctions screening support workflows, and KYT-style monitoring—capabilities increasingly demanded by institutions.
-
Developer-friendly automation: Low-code rules and SDKs lower the barrier to integrate blockchain events into products, enabling faster time to market for Web3 apps and data products.
